An agro-allied company, the Johnvents Industries Nigeria Ltd, has said it has invested N3biillion to boost cocoa business in Ondo State and Nigeria.

It was gathered that the company took the acquisition of a cocoa factory in Nigeria from the previous occupier of the factory early this year.

The Group Managing Director of the company, Mr. John Alamu, addressing reporters in Akure, the Ondo State capital, on the development, said that the firm was in the cocoa industry to make a difference.

He said the company would be inaugurated by Governor Rotimi Akeredolu next week.

Alamu said: “We acquired the factory from Olam. Olam was the last tenant here and the factory belongs to Coop Cocoa. The nature of acquisition is this; the building belongs to Coop Cocoa, while we had 100 per cent acquisition of all the equipment of the factory.

“We came in, in April and since we came in, we have invested over N3billion in revamping the entire factory. This investment has been in the area of upgrade of some machinery, complete overhaul of some machinery. There has been a whole lot of development, this is not what this place used to be months ago. We have also invested a lot of money in procurement of cocoa beans.”
